About

Christina Ivler is an Associate Professor of Mechanical Engineering at the University of Portland's Donald P. Shiley School of Engineering. She holds a B.S. and M.S. from the University of California, Davis, and a Ph.D. in Aeronautics and Astronautics from Stanford University.

Dr. Ivler joined the faculty at UP in 2017. Prior to UP, she spent more than a decade as a Research Engineer at the U.S. Army Aviation and Missile Research Development and Engineering Center (AMRDEC). Her teaching spans engineering computing, numerical methods, dynamic systems, and control — informed throughout by her deep expertise in rotorcraft dynamics.

Her research focuses on system identification and flight control of rotary wing and unmanned aerial vehicles (UAVs). She flies a small hexacopter on campus with her students to develop and test maneuver requirements for UAV handling qualities, and has collaborated with NASA on technologies for electric multi-rotor air-taxi and planetary rotorcraft applications. She is Chair of the Engineering Division of the Council on Undergraduate Research (CUR) and actively mentors undergraduate researchers in flight testing, simulation, and data analysis.

Christina is active across university, school, and professional service. At UP, she has served on the Academic Senate, the Faculty Welfare Committee, and the Fulbright Committee, and has been a long-standing Honors Program mentor and the university's NASA Oregon Space Grant Representative. Within the Shiley School, she has chaired the Mechanical Engineering Professionalism Committee and the Curriculum Review Task Force, and has participated in multiple faculty search committees across departments. Professionally, she serves as Engineering Division Vice-Chair for the Council on Undergraduate Research, is an active member of the Vertical Flight Society Handling Qualities Technical Committee, contributes to ASTM and UAS certification working groups, and is a peer reviewer for leading aerospace journals including the AIAA Journal of Guidance, Control and Dynamics and the Journal of the American Helicopter Society.
